Product Overview

The Instanosis XpressCheck Biotin Tag Test Strip is a high-affinity, rapid lateral flow qualitative dipstick engineered for immediate verification of protein, antibody, and nucleic acid biotinylation. Designed to eliminate the workflow bottlenecks of traditional colorimetric HABA assays or tedious streptavidin-HRP Western blotting, this protocol-ready strip confirms successful biotin conjugation from a micro-volume sample in under 3 minutes. Manufactured in the USA to rigorous quality standards, it provides a reliable, instrument-free solution for assay developers, core facilities, and biopharmaceutical researchers to evaluate labeling efficiency and batch consistency at the point of synthesis.

Technical Specifications & Key Data

This specialized lateral flow verification dipstick is optimized to deliver robust analytical feedback during bioconjugation and assay development workflows:

  • Target Analyte: Biotinylated target molecules (including antibodies, recombinant proteins, peptides, and oligonucleotides).

  • Assay Format: Lateral flow dipstick.

  • Analytical Sensitivity Threshold: The detection limit is 0.2 µM corresponding to approximately 1 µg/mL biotinylated BSA with an average labeling ratio of 12. With serial diluted samples, the assay can also be carried out in a semi-quantitative manner to determine the biotin molar concentration.

  • Micro-Volume Protocol: Requires minimal sample consumption, preserving valuable primary labeled conjugates for downstream applications.

  • Rapid Development Time: Qualitative visual lines emerge and mature completely within 3 minutes.

  • Product Classification: For Research Use Only (RUO). Not for use in human diagnostic procedures.

Research & Assay Development Significance

In modern biotechnology, diagnostic manufacturing, and structural biology, confirming ligand labeling before executing complex downstream protocols prevents systemic assay failures.

  • Elimination of the HABA Bottleneck: Traditional 4′-hydroxyazobenzene-2-carboxylic acid (HABA) displacement assays require large sample volumes, spectrophotometers, and complex calculation steps. The XpressCheck strip provides a visual “go/no-go” binary verification line instantly.

  • Assay Architecture Integrity: Validating biotinylation efficiency before assembling complex sandwich ELISAs, bead-based multiplex assays, or lateral flow platforms ensures downstream success and maximum binding capacity on streptavidin-coated solid phases.

  • Batch-to-Batch Quality Control: Incorporating a rapid dipstick screening phase into standard bioconjugation processing allows core labs to easily identify compromised reagent lots, over-labeling steric hindrance, or failed NHS-ester binding chemistries.

Frequently Asked Questions (FAQ)

  • Q1: What is the primary application of the XpressCheck Biotin Tag Test Strip?

A: This rapid test strip is designed for bioconjugation quality control, allowing researchers to quickly verify whether a protein, antibody, or nucleic acid has been successfully labeled with biotin prior to running downstream applications.

  • Q2: What types of biotinylated molecules can be evaluated with this dipstick?

A: The high-affinity capture matrix is compatible with a wide spectrum of biotin-tagged targets, including monoclonal and polyclonal antibodies, recombinant proteins, small peptides, and biotinylated oligonucleotides or PCR products.

  • Q3: How does this test compare to a traditional spectrophotometric HABA assay?

A: While the HABA assay calculates an exact quantitative biotin-to-protein ratio using a spectrophotometer, it consumes a large amount of target material and takes significant time. The XpressCheck strip acts as a rapid, micro-volume screening alternative that provides a visual confirmation line in 3 minutes while consuming a fraction of your sample.

  • Q4: Can this test strip detect over-labeling or biotinylation that blocks an antibody’s active site?

A: This strip acts as a qualitative matrix checking for the presence and accessibility of the biotin tag itself. It confirms successful conjugation to biotin, but functional target binding should be evaluated via downstream ligand-specific assays.

  • Q5: What sample types can be used for this dipstick?

A: The strip can be applied directly to the samples and is compatible with matrixes such as water, PBS, Tris, HEPES etc. Please notice that most cell culture media contain free biotin and cannot be used directly.

  • Q6: Is the XpressCheck Biotin Tag Test Strip intended for clinical diagnostic testing?

A: No. This product is strictly classified for Laboratory Research Use Only (RUO). It is engineered for bioconjugation optimization, reagent preparation monitoring, and assay development validation, and is not cleared for patient diagnostics.
